Over Six Decades of Superior Service: West Allis Heating & Air Conditioning Offers Uncommon HVAC Services with Old-Fashioned Values

Since 1959, West Allis Heating & Air Conditioning has combined old-fashioned values with the highest quality service, products, sales, and support—all at competitive prices.

We offer services that many HVAC contractors no longer do as they require extensive experience and training. For example, we create custom ductwork at our in-house metal shop which ensures proper unit sizing for consistent air flow. Our ductwork not only operates efficiently, it looks great so it doesn’t need to be covered or hidden.

Our highly-skilled technicians install and provide maintenance for oil furnaces and boilers—a rare commodity these days. We can also provide oil to gas furnace conversions, which typically offer greater efficiency and less hassle.

West Allis Heating also repairs sleeve and window air conditioning units—no one does that anymore. We also sell new window units through our WAH Comfort Store.
